GONZALES - When the Rose Parade rolls on News Years Day, millions will see the face of Gonzales resident Antonio Bennett.

Bennett is one of 60 honorees being recognized for their contribution as organ donors. He died at the age of 20, and gave his organs, eyes and tissues for others who needed them.

One of the people that received a kidney from Bennett met his family for the first time today to work on the float.

“Donations are so important because so many lives can be saved by just one person,” said Bennett’s mother, Melinda Johnson. “That's why it's so, so, so very important that so many lives can be saved by giving this one precious gift.”

The portraits of Bennett and others will be put on kites on the Donate Life float in the Rose Parade.
